At the World Athletics Championships, Kenya’s Faith Kipyegon became the first woman to win a third women’s 1500m title.
The two-time Olympic champion finished first overall with a time of 3 minutes, 54.87 seconds.
It’s yet another spectacular accomplishment in a noteworthy season that saw the Kenyan break three world records.
Kipyegon has been touted as the best 1500m runner in history and hasn’t lost since June 2021.
